    When's the last time you were in any danger of running out of rocks?
    It's happened more often than not in my roulettes of that place (sometimes it just happens once or twice, sometimes it happens to the point where the group gives up because they can't win). It tends to happen primarily when the rock feeder gets targeted by the adds too often, forcing the other DPS to go and do it in his place, which slows damage on the boss (even further than it probably already was).

    It's not much different from the DPS check in Haukke, the two bosses just distract your DPS in different ways.

    Quote Originally Posted by VisRalis View Post
    Imho... the 'impossible' is without tank limit break to survive through Amandine in the case of being minimum geared.
    But usually the DPS blows it the moment Amandine spawns so no choice to wipe after right...
    Good point about using tank limit break.

    This can also be a problem with high DPS. A common strategy is to use AoE LB on Lady Amandine (add) and Halicarnassus (boss).

    However, it looks like Hali has 2 triggers for eating the add: a) time; b) Hali's HP. So, if you AoE LB as soon as Lady Amandine spawns, it can take down too much of Hali's HP and she will eat the add immediately and wipe the party. I've seen it happen twice (I caused it once). What you should do instead is to take Amandine down to 30% HP or so before using AoE LB.

    The AoE is simply for efficiency, as it will help kill Hali faster after Amandine is dead. However, if you can't get past Amandine then you can use melee LB on her, AoE LB on Amandine only, or tank LB.

    Quote Originally Posted by gtasthehunter View Post
    How would iLvl 54 SCH fare in this or copper? will work on getting more Ilvl 70 gear
    It's not just one person's stats that matter but the entire party. As a Scholar you will need to work overtime on the last boss but everything else shouldn't be a problem. Make sure the tank holds aggro as some of the trash mobs can hit non-tanks quite hard. Make sure to manage Eos properly. Fey Illumination + Rouse + Whispering Dawn.

    Try and top everyone off + Adlo (tank) + Succor (rest of party). Stoneskin (very much a skill to get if you don't have). Lustrate is your best friend and Aetherflow only has a CD of a minute. Don't be stingy with it.

    Working on your relic quest will give you a lot of experience healing. It's a long endeavor filled with a large variety of fights. Try doing that for experience since it has a nice learning curve (excluding Titan HM).

    Copperbell is easier than Haukke I think but has some stressful moments if people aren't coordinated at the right parts. Make sure to Leeches people during the final boss fight to remove heavy. If the DPS aren't overgeared, tell them to lead adds near you so you don't have to move far from the tank. The biggest problem I had with Copperbell was the last part when people can be out of healing range (tanking the boss in the middle is generally not a good idea for inexperienced groups).

    I run this dungeon DFed all the time, ~30% of the time, I get i55 DPSes and we're able to clear this dungeon okay. I usually run my WHM here for faster runs cause I can help Holy trash mobs.

    There was one round where we wiped two times before we could beat the last boss. It wasn't impossible. I had to Cleric for the two handmaiden adds to help DPS here and there. And we did a Tank LB for when Armadine gets consumed to survive the dmg from not DPSing her fast enough.
